<b>THE CLASS</b><br>
<br>
Originally introduced in the SCCA club racing rules as Formula 440 in the early 80s, Formula 500 is a unique low-cost racing class built around inexpensive, low-displacement motors, minimal aerodynamic devices, and simple-but-effective suspension components.<br>

As originally conceived, the class used a two-stroke snowmobile engine and associated CVT transmission to drive a go-kart style solid rear axle. In 2014, lightly-modified 600cc motorcycle engines were added to the formula to broaden its appeal. To keep suspension costs down, the class uses neither dampers nor springs &#x2013; instead, 2&#x201d; diameter rubber pucks take the place of coil springs, and damping is provided by clamping friction between suspension links and the chassis. (Snowmobile engines and hockey-puck-based suspension? No points for guessing what part of the United States F500 comes from!)<br>
<br>
That&#x2019;s not to say that these cars are primitive, though. F500 car designer Jay Novak (after hours from his day job in Ford&#x2019;s NASCAR program) developed sophisticated suspension bellcrank geometry to get linear spring rates from the rubber pucks, which is replicated across most class-leading cars today. CFD analysis has also lead to the widespread adoption of prototype-esque bodystyles with partially-faired wheels for drag reduction, and as a result these cars can see speeds in excess of 140 miles per hour in a straight line. The simple underlying systems, however, keep build and operating costs low &#x2013; about half of the cost of a US-spec Formula Ford car &#x2013; and enable tinkering owners to design, tweak and optimize their cars with home-shop tools and know-how. A competitor in the related F Modified autocross class recently designed and built an entirely new car in his garage, over the winter off-season, and took home third and first place wins in the open and ladies&#x2019; classes at Nationals the following year.<br>

<b>THE CAR</b><br>
<br>
The car represented here is a Scorpion S1, one of the few F500 chassis still being produced new for purchase. It is equipped with an aerodynamic carbon-fiber body and is powered by a Suzuki GSXR600 motorcycle engine and paddle-shifted sequential transmission. Cars based on this chassis have placed highly at the annual SCCA Runoffs every year since its introduction, with multiple overall victories.<br>

<b>TROUBLESHOOTING</b><br>
<br>
<i><span style="color: rgb(209, 72, 65)"><b>Help! When I try to load the game with this car, it crashes the game/flies into space/drives like it&#x2019;s on ice!</b></span></i><br>
The suspension physics rely on <a href="https://www.overtake.gg/members/9613/" class="username" data-xf-init="member-tooltip" data-user-id="9613" data-username="@Stereo">@Stereo</a> and <a href="https://www.overtake.gg/members/170054/" class="username" data-xf-init="member-tooltip" data-user-id="170054" data-username="@mclarenf1papa">@mclarenf1papa</a> &#x2019;s Cosmic physics extension, which is <u>only</u> available in CSP version 0.1.79 and above. The car may or may not load in earlier versions of CSP, but it will behave unpredictably at best. You <u>must</u> use a supported version of CSP for this car to load and drive properly.<br>
<br>
<i><span style="color: rgb(209, 72, 65)"><b>I installed the right version of CSP, but I&#x2019;m still having problems!</b></span></i><br>
This issue was noted in private testing and appears to be a problem with CSP. Downgrading to an earlier version and then reinstalling 0.1.79 appears to resolve the issue in most cases.<br>
<br>
<i><span style="color: rgb(209, 72, 65)"><b>AI cars are being launched into the air on certain kerbs!</b></span></i><br>
You may be using a preview release of CSP 0.1.79; this behavior has been largely corrected in the public release. Please update to the latest public version.
